program d;
var min,max,a : integer;
mas:array[1..5] of integer;
begin
for a:=1 to 5 do
begin
readln(mas[a]);//вводим число и записываем его в массив
if mas[a]<=mas[min] then min:=a;//проверяем , если элемент массива меньше эталона , то запоминаем его индекс и перезаписываем эталон
if mas[a]>=mas[max] then max:=a;//проверяем , если элемент массива больше эталона , то запоминаем его индекс и перезаписываем эталон
end;
writeln;
writeln (mas[max]);//выводи элементм максимальный элемент
for a:=1 to 5 do
if (a<>min)and(a<>max) then writeln (mas[a]);//выводим все элементы кроме макс.и мин.
writeln(mas[min]);//выводим минимальный
end.
Поделитесь своими знаниями, ответьте на вопрос:
Акберов, бурганов, вагапов и газизов встретились на сабантуе. один из них врач, другой – шофёр, третий – юрист, четвёртый – журналист. о них известно следующее: бурганов – двоюродный брат юриста и часто гостит у него в елабуге. вагапову 40 лет. шофёр на 3 года моложе журналиста. акберову 35 лет. газизов, который на год моложе бурганова, живёт в альметьевске и никогда не водил машину. юрист более чем на 5 лет старше врача. кому сколько лет? кто чем занимается?
Бурганов 33 шофер
Вагапов 40 юрист
Газизов 32 врач